What are some common challenges faced by Fibroscan technicians during patient assessments?

Fibroscan technicians often encounter challenges such as obtaining accurate readings in patients with obesity, ascites, or limited cooperation due to discomfort. These factors can affect the reliability of liver stiffness measurements, requiring the technician to adjust probe placement or patiently guide the patient to improve results. Additionally, clear communication with patients and collaborating with hepatologists to interpret borderline or inconclusive results is essential. Continuous learning about device updates and protocols is also important to maintain high-quality assessments.

What is a FibroScan and what does it do?

A FibroScan is a non-invasive medical device used to assess liver stiffness and fat content, which helps evaluate liver health. It is commonly used to detect and monitor liver fibrosis and steatosis in people with conditions like hepatitis, fatty liver disease, or cirrhosis. The procedure is quick, painless, and works similarly to an ultrasound by sending vibrations into the liver and measuring their speed. The results help healthcare providers determine the extent of liver damage without the need for a liver biopsy.
